Mendota Police investigating report of gunshots

MENDOTA – The Mendota Police Department responded on March 24 to the report of a motor vehicle displaying a gunshot hole in the driver’s side door in the 500 block of 12th Avenue. Officers canvassed the area and learned that neighbors had heard what they thought were gun shots the night before. Upon completing the neighborhood canvas, Mendota Police performed an evidence sweep of the area with no articles of evidentiary value located.

At approximately 3:20 p.m., Mendota Police and EMS services responded to the report of an unresponsive male at 507 11th Ave. Upon arrival, officers found a deceased male in the home. Mendota Police determined that multiple firearms had been purportedly fired from the front room of the house, exiting a picture window with the rounds striking neighborhood homes, fences, garages and an automobile.

This matter is still under investigation and no further details are being released at this time. The Mendota Police Department wishes to inform the public that there is no cause for alarm and no current threat stemming from this incident to the neighborhood. 

Assisting agencies in this investigation include the Illinois State Police Crime Scene Services, LaSalle County States Attorney’s Office and the LaSalle County Coroner’s Office.
